Portable push-up training plate
The push-up training board design, with its central handle and magnetic automatic folding structure, solves the problems of traditional training boards being inconvenient to carry and costly, achieving a portable, low-cost, and multifunctional training effect.

Existing push-up training boards have problems such as being inconvenient to carry and increasing production costs due to the handles being located on both sides.
Design a portable push-up training board that connects the first and second support plates via a central handle and uses magnets to achieve automatic folding in the storage state. Eliminate the traditional side handles and add D-slots and D-rings for dynamic resistance training.
It achieves portability and low-cost production of the training board, provides multi-project training functions, and the D-ring is hidden in the slot without affecting storage and other training.

TECHNICAL FIELD
[0001] The utility model relates to the technical field of exercise equipment, concretely to a portable push -up training board. BACKGROUND
[0002] The push -up training board is a fitness tool specially designed for assisting push -up training, mainly helping the user to standardize action, reduce joint pressure, and increase training intensity or diversity through adjusting grip posture and angle.
[0003] Disadvantages of prior art:
[0004] At present, the push -up training board has no handle or has handles arranged on both sides, causing inconvenience in carrying, and arranging the handle on both sides of the push -up training board increases the production cost. UTILITY MODEL CONTENT
[0005] The utility model aims at providing a portable push -up training board to solve the problems in the above background.
[0006] In order to achieve the above -mentioned purpose, the utility model provides the following technical scheme: a portable push -up training board, the push -up support plate includes first support plate and second support plate, the first support plate and the second support plate are rotatably connected through the central handle for extracting and accommodating the push -up training board, the back of the first support plate and the second support plate is provided with a magnet that is attracted to each other in the accommodation state to prevent the first support plate and the second support plate from separating.
[0007] Preferably, one end of the first support plate and the second support plate close to the central handle is rotatably connected to the central handle through a connecting shaft.
[0008] Preferably, the first support plate and the second support plate are provided with a notch close to the central handle for conveniently gripping the central handle.
[0009] Preferably, the first support plate and the second support plate are symmetrically provided with a D -shaped groove on the side away from the central handle, and a D -shaped ring for connecting a pull belt is arranged in the D -shaped groove.
[0010] Preferably, the D -shaped ring is rotatably connected with the side wall of the D -shaped groove.
[0011] Preferably, the D -shaped ring is made of a magnet -absorbable material, and the magnet is arranged on the back of the D -shaped groove for absorbing the D -shaped ring.
[0012] Preferably, the magnet is fixed on the back of the first support plate and the second support plate through a mounting seat.
[0013] Preferably, the first support plate and the second support plate are symmetrically provided with a plurality of insertion slots for training different items.

[0016] Compared with the prior art, the present utility model has the beneficial effects that:
[0017] 1. The first support plate and the second support plate are rotatably connected to the center handle through the connecting shafts arranged at one end close to the center handle, so that the push-up training board can be conveniently unfolded and stored and is convenient to carry. When storage is needed, the center handle is lifted, the first support plate and the second support plate are turned over under the action of gravity and are automatically folded through the magnet attraction of the back, and the storage is completed. In the storage state, the first support plate and the second support plate are attracted to each other through the magnet to avoid opening during carrying, so that the push-up training board has the advantages of convenient gripping and carrying.
[0018] 2. The handle of the push-up training board is arranged at the center, and the handles on both sides in the traditional push-up training board are cancelled, so that the cost of the push-up training board is lower and the push-up training board is more convenient compared with the push-up training board with handles arranged on both sides.
[0019] 3. The portable push-up training board is provided with a plurality of insertion slots for training different items, and the handle corresponding to the insertion slot is selected according to the different training items to select a suitable insertion slot, so that multi-item training is realized.
[0020] 4. The D-shaped ring is arranged at both ends and can be connected with a tension belt for dynamic resistance training. The D-shaped ring is rotatably arranged, so that the D-shaped ring can be well hidden in the D-shaped groove when not in use, the overall product is stronger, the aesthetic degree is improved, and the storage and carrying are more convenient.
[0021] 5. The magnet is arranged at the back of the D-shaped groove and is used for attracting the D-shaped ring. When resistance training is not performed, the D-shaped ring is attracted in the D-shaped groove by the magnet, and the storage and other training are not affected. [0031] EMBODIMENT
[0032] Please refer to Figures 1-4 The utility model provides a portable push -ups training board technical scheme: push -ups support board includes first support board 110 and second support board 120, and first support board 110 and second support board 120 pass through connecting with center handle 130, and first support board 110 and second support board 120 are respectively through connecting axle 140 rotation connection in the one end of center handle 130, and first support board 110 and second support board 120 are close to center handle 130 and are set with the gap 131 of the center handle 130 of being convenient for gripping, and the back of first support board 110 and second support board 120 is provided with the magnet 180 of mutual attraction when storage state prevents first support board 110 and second support board 120 from separating, through the center handle 130 of grabbing, first support board 110 and second support board 120 are turned over and are realized automatic folding through the magnet 180 of back and complete storage, when storage state, first support board 110 and second support board 120 pass through the magnet 180 and attract each other to avoid opening when carrying, so that this push -ups training board has the advantages of convenient gripping and carrying.
[0033] Further, first support board 110 and second support board 120 are symmetrically provided with a plurality of insertion slots 150 for training different items, the insertion slots 150 are symmetrically arranged in 4-6 rows on the first support board 110 and the second support board 120, and the insertion slots 150 are spaced apart by 2-3 cm. A handle 170 corresponding to the insertion slot 150 is used to select a suitable insertion slot 150 according to different training items. A handle storage groove 171 for storing the handle 170 is symmetrically arranged on the back of the first support board and the second support board. The handle 170 is more convenient to carry. In addition, a plurality of reinforcing ribs are arranged on the back of the first support board 110 and the second support board 120 and fixed to the outer walls of the insertion slots 150. The handle storage groove 171 is constructed by the reinforcing ribs and the outer walls of the insertion slots 150.
[0034] Further, D-shaped grooves 160 are symmetrically arranged on the sides of the first support board 110 and the second support board 120 away from the center handle 130. D-shaped rings 161 are installed in the D-shaped grooves 160. Magnets 180 for attracting the D-shaped rings 161 are installed on the backs of the first support board 110 and the second support board 120 through mounting seats 190 corresponding to the D-shaped grooves 160. The D-shaped rings 161 can be connected to resistance bands for dynamic resistance training. The magnets 180 are installed on the backs of the D-shaped grooves 160 for attracting the D-shaped rings 161. When resistance training is not performed, the D-shaped rings 161 are attracted by the magnets and located in the D-shaped grooves 160, which does not affect storage and other training. When resistance training is needed, the D-shaped rings 161 can be removed.
[0035] The working principle of the utility model is as follows:
[0036] The portable push-up training board of the embodiment is used, one end of the first support plate 110 and the second support plate 120 close to the center handle 130 is respectively rotatably connected to the center handle 130 through the connecting shaft 140, the hand passes through the gap 131 to grab the center handle 130, the center handle 130 is lifted, the first support plate 110 and the second support plate 120 are turned over under the action of gravity and are automatically folded through the magnet 180 on the back to realize automatic folding, and the storage is completed, in the storage state, the first support plate 110 and the second support plate 120 are attracted to each other through the magnet 180 to avoid opening when carrying, so that the push-up training board has the advantages of convenient gripping and carrying, and D-shaped grooves 160 are symmetrically arranged on the side, away from the center handle 130, of the first support plate 110 and the second support plate 120, D-shaped rings 161 are installed in the D-shaped grooves 160, the D-shaped rings 161 can be connected with a pulling belt to perform dynamic resistance training, and the D-shaped rings 161 are adsorbed in the D-shaped grooves 160 by the magnet when not training, and do not affect storage and training.
